    Melee Skill Gaining for US Poor Newbs!

    3 Best Ways to GM Melee(Swords/Mace/Fencing/Archery):
    1) The Ol' Fashioned Way: Go out and hunt while gaining!:
    0-25 skill - Use a Training Dummy (If you didn't start with 50 at character creation)
    25-35 skill - Attack peaceful creatures(sheep, hinds, chickens, goats.. Easier creatures)
    35-50 skill - Attack Skeletons found in the Graveyards
    50-70 skill - Attack Ettins and trolls found in Despise and the wilderness
    70-80 skill - Attack Earth Elementals found in Shame
    80-100 skill - Attack Skeletal Knights, Ore Elementals, Anything thats a strong monster that doesn't cast magery

    2) Hire an NPC and take him to your home or lure him to a safe spot you think you will not get killed if you do not have a home(There are plenty, I GM'd doing this) and attack him while keeping him and yourself healed!

    3) Have both of your characters(Account limit=2), and have them both attacking eachother while cross-healing. (Cross healing is having Main character heal Backup character, and have Backup character healing Main character).

    Step 1 --> BE PREPARED! Preperation is key!

    Bandaids:
    Go shear sheep at Yew Farms and Jhelom Farms. If you shear all the sheep at both of those farms 4 times, you'll have a bunch of wool. Bring the wool to a tailor shop, and use it on the spinning wheel to turn it into yarn. Use the yarn on the loom, and you will receive bolts of cloth. Use scissors on the bolt of cloth to receive cut cloth, finally use the scissors on the cut cloth and you will get bandaids!

    If you shear and then kill all the sheep(To respawn quick) at yew farms and jhelom farms 4times (5 farms in total) you will have about 5000bandaids. TIME TO START TRAINING!

    Weapons:
    Have the weakest type of weapon as per whatever skill your training! and Have a few of your weapons due to damaged goods after a while during battle.

    All weapons MUST be purchased from a vendor for Base Damage to be accurate!(BOLD HERE)

    Swordsmanship: Use Skinning Knives(9-11 Base Damage) or Butchers Knives(9-11 Base Damage)
    Last Resort: Cleaver (11-13 Base Damage)

    Mace Fighting: Use Wands(9-11 Base Damage - Purchase at the Mage shop), If you cannot find any wands, Use Clubs (11-13 Base Damage) -
    Last Resort: Quarterstaff (11-14 Base Damage)

    Fencing: Use Daggers(10-11 Base Damage), 2nd Option=A Kryss(10-12 Base Damage)
    Last Resort: Short Spear(10-13 Base Damage)

    Archery: Use Bows (15-19 Base Damage), 2nd Option= Crossbow(18-22 Base Damage)
    There is no Last Resort - I suggest you do not use the 2nd Option either. Use a regular Bow!

    Armor:
    If you are gaining Parrying, make sure you have a shield equiped and a couple extra's if you don't want to make the run to town to get another when you first shield gets severly damaged.

    If you want to wear armor during your macroing stages, wear REGULAR LEATHER ARMOR!!!


    Step 2 --> Healing:

    If you didn't start with healing at character creatio, you're going to want to buy the skill from a vendor!

    Goto town, and goto the in-town Resurrection healer
    Type to the healer " *name of the npc* train healing." --> It will cost about 320gp from 0.0 Healing skill. While the text is still above his head, drag the amount the NPC said it would cost and drop it on him.
    ****IF THE TEXT ABOVE THE NPC'S HEAD DISAPPEARS.. DO NOT DROP THE MONEY ON HIM!!!! PUT IT BACK IN YOUR BAG AND SAY ""*NAME OF NPC* TRAIN HEALING"" AGAIN!!****

    Get your aids ready in your pack, and GET READY FOR BATTLE!

    Step 3 --> Setting up your Macro!

    You want to be able to set up your macro, CLICK PLAY, and leave your computer and go masturbate, SO THIS IS THE ONLY MACRO YOU GOTTA RUN! It's just a HEALING MACRO!
    I will give the macros for all the available ways to gain melee skills.

    1) Good Ol' Fashioned Way - To go out and attack things by hand while wandering and saving money / resources-- The only macro you need to run is to heal yourself.

    Razor Macro:-->Open your Razor, Click the Macro's Tab, Click "Record"

    --->Open up your Ultima Online Client - Double click your bandaids, and click yourself.
    --->Open Razor again, Stop the recording.
    --->Right click the last line, which should be target self, go down to "Special Constructs", and click "Insert Pause/Wait" and type "30000", which is 30seconds.
    I put 30 because of my healing skill. The better your healing, the quicker it will take to heal.
    It took roughly 30seconds for my bandaid heal attempt finished.
    Right click the first line, that's "Double Click (0x402026F4)", and click "Convert to DClick by Type"

    Macro: (Your razor macro will look like this)
    Double Click (clean bandage%s%)
    Wait for Target
    Exec: Target Self
    Pause 30.00sec
    (ON A LOOP)

    TRANSLATION: Double click bandaids, Click yourself or your status bar, and in 30seconds, your loop will do it again.

    I am using method #3 and am still gaining tactics (almost GM - I have GMed anatomy in the process) and healing but archery has stalled at 88.8 shown. I am hoping that i will start gaining archery once the others GM.

    Yes, I do have skills marked down that are > 0 real.

    ETA: Still stuck. It has been almost 36 hours since I had an archery gain. Any gain tbh other than to GM anatomy.

    ETA#2: thanks to @Pill (elhorno on #renaissance on IRC) for telling me that the archer's target needs to have a weapon skill. My target had 0 (real) on all combat skills. Pure crafter. *facepalm* Perhaps @Drewywopper could add this to the guide to save another poor soul from wasting a lot of arrows?

    Anyway what he told me (edited for other people's chatter):

    "You can't gm a weapon skill on something with no weapon skill.
    If u use like an npc, their skill raises with urs, so thats cool.
    A new char will work (as the target) too, with 50 skill.
    I bet if if ur stuck at 88.8 the char ur hitting has like 11.2 wrestling shown (with stat modifiers).
    The crux of your problem is: you cannot gain in a skill with 0% or 100% chance of success or failure and you are at 100% chance of success in landing blows against ur current target. That principle works on ALL skills."

    So, thanks @Pill!

    ETA#3:
    YAY now he is shooting a new toon with 50 healing and 50 fencing his archery is going up!

    I'm gonna post my cross healing macro for this. I haven't inserted comments but just incase any other newbs wanna use this.
    This macro assumes:
    • You are using two accounts to crossheal
    • Have counters setup for your weapon & shield. This is an important step, don't forget to add and activate this counter or it'll break with a bunch of SysMsgs.
    • Have decent healing and anatomy skill. If you're starting from the 30s, make sure you change the POST HEAL finger slip recheck to 2 seconds and duplicate it. You can only use a skill once every 10 seconds. I have it split to use skill, bandage, wait 6 seconds and if no slip, wait 4 more seconds.
    • Are somewhere safe from dying (you'll be grey attacking and healing your attacker)
    • Have setup arm/disarm macros for a butcher's knife and a wooden shield (you can use whatever you want)
    • Have access to a restock pile of weapons and have setup restock agents for: weapon, shield
    It will
    • Train Swordsmanship, Anatomy, Healing, Parrying, and Tactics
    • Heal a target every 30ish seconds unless you slip, then it'll attempt healing again in 4 seconds
    • Use Anatomy and Arms Lore (I did it for the stat gains, would be better starting out if you switched it to all Anatomy to bolster your healing)
    • Check every 4 seconds to make sure you attempt healing again if your fingers slip (you can't shorten that part as it takes about 4 seconds to bandage someone. If you do, you'll constantly apply bandages but never heal and will die)
    • Use bandages directly from a locked down or secure container in your home, so no need to be overweight
    • Arm a weapon and shield every 30 seconds (they break, it doesn't check for chest pieces which also break so you can add that in too) and restock 1 of each if you don't have one.
    • other things I've forgotten I'm sure

    You will need to:
    • Setup restock agents for a butcher knife and a shield, separately. I ran into trouble restocking them both
    • Have separate arm/dress cues for a butcher knife and a shield. You can change to whatever weapon you want
    • Retarget everything. The heal targets are static for my characters
    • Lock off wrestling if you don't want to gain that. In the few seconds while it rearms you, you'll be fighting barefisted.
